Sdílet prostřednictvím


Microsoft.Data.Schema.Refactoring – obor názvů

Tento obor názvů obsahuje sadu tříd rozšíření databáze refactor a příprava nasazení do cílového modelu schématu.

Třídy

  Třída Popis
Veřejná třída RefactoringDeploymentAnalyzer V odvozené třídě analyzuje každý záznam transakcí a obsahuje seznam operací cíl.
Veřejná třída RefactoringDeploymentContributor Poskytuje základní třídy, který zachovává záměr refactoring změnit při zavedení poskytnutím nasazení kroky, které odpovídají na akce v souboru protokolu refactor.Do této třídy musí dědit.
Veřejná třída RefactoringDeploymentModifier Představuje přispěvatele, který můžete upravit plán zavedení refactoring vložením nasazení krok před poskytování skripty.Od této třídy nelze dědit.
Veřejná třída RefactoringLog Tato třída představuje soubor protokolu refactoring.Je základní třída pro poskytovatele schématu databáze, které mají poskytovat programový přístup k jejich refactoring soubory protokolu.Nasazení refactoring soubory protokolu používají zachovat záměr návrhu uživatele během nasazení.Tento protokol, mohou obsahovat informace informovat nasazení přejmenování tabulky (Pokud je podporována akci) spíše než skriptu změnu vynechat a vytvořit akce.
Veřejná třída RefactoringRecord Představuje záznam transakcí v optimalizace struktury programu.Od této třídy nelze dědit.